Ketika saya memulai laptop saya, tidak ada layanan jaringan , dan juga tidak ada ikon jaringan di bar bagian atas . Ini memberikan kesalahan ketika saya memulai OS seperti "Maaf, Ubuntu 14,04 mengalami kesalahan internal" . Ketika saya mengklik rincian, ia mengatakan kesalahan terjadi di jalur yang dapat dieksekusi usr/sbin/NetworkManager
. Juga, ketika saya mencoba untuk masuk Network
dalam System Settings
, ia mengatakan "layanan jaringan sistem tidak kompatibel dengan versi ini"
Bagaimana saya bisa mengatasi masalah yang mengejutkan ini?
ps Saya tidak menginstal paket / aplikasi pihak ketiga yang terkait dengan jaringan. Hanya pembaruan sistem yang diinstal.
14.04
networking
internet
network-manager
talha06
sumber
sumber
trusty-updates
: bugs.launchpad.net/ubuntu/+source/libnl3/+bug/1511735Jawaban:
Saya mendapat masalah yang sama hari ini.
TLDR: downgrade
libnl3
atau upgradenetwork-manager
.Sesuai jawaban ini , masalahnya adalah bahwa perbaikan dalam
libnl3
menyebabkan regresi padanetwork-manager
. Kemudian, itu hanya bug untuk-proposed
paket, tapi saya kira bug sudah cukup diuji sehingga bisa dimasukkan ke Ubuntu biasa;).Cara teraman adalah mengambil langkah mundur dan menginstal versi sebelumnya
libnl-3-200 libnl-genl-3-200 libnl-route-3-200
(lihat detail dalam jawaban tersebut).Ini memberi Anda paket yang diturunkan. Ingatlah untuk tidak memutakhirkannya sampai pemutakhiran yang relevan
network-manager
tersedia.Atau (saya melakukan ini), Anda dapat mengambil langkah maju dan menginstal versi yang lebih baru
network-manager
: untuk amd64 atau untuk i386 . Anda dapat mengunduh paket pada sistem yang berbeda dan mengirimkannya dengan stik USB. Atau unduh dengan ponsel cerdas Anda dan berikan melalui USB.Instal dengan:
Anda dapat mencoba mendapatkan jaringan hanya dengan memulai ulang NetworkManager:
Tapi saya harus reboot untuk mendapatkan applet systray kembali.
sumber
trusty-proposed
pembaruan harus dimatikan agar tidak memungkinkan ketidaksesuaian versi yang menyebabkan hal ini, seperti yang diperinci pada halaman yang ditautkan oleh @tamkderplar.Metode ini berfungsi jika Anda dapat terhubung dengan kabel Ethernet.
Gunakan Ubuntu dalam mode pemulihan untuk meningkatkan Network Manager.
Langkah 1
Gunakan tombol panah bawah untuk memilih opsi Tingkat Lanjut untuk Ubuntu dan tekanEnter
Langkah 2
Gunakan tombol panah bawah untuk memilih kernel Linux terbaru dengan Mode Pemulihan dan tekan Enter
Saya menggunakan Ubuntu, dengan Linux 4.2.0-36-generic (mode pemulihan)
Step3
Gunakan tombol panah bawah untuk memilih jaringan Aktifkan Jaringan dan tekanEnter
Langkah 4
Tekan Enteruntuk OK untuk mengirim ulang sistem file
Langkah 5
Gunakan tombol panah bawah untuk memilih paket Perbaikan Rusak dpkg dan tekanEnter
Langkah 6
Ia akan meminta untuk mengunduh Network Manager terbaru dengan Lanjutkan [Y / n] . Masukkan huruf y untuk "ya" dan tekan Enter. Ketika semua operasi telah selesai akan dikatakan
Jadi tekan Enterlagi.
Langkah 7
Pilih resume Resume boot normal dan tekanEnter
Langkah 8
Tekan Enterdan lanjutkan untuk boot. Pada layar login JANGAN masuk sebagai gantinya melakukan restart NORMAL (klik ikon shutdown di bagian kanan atas layar).
Setelah PC restart maka login.
Koneksi jaringan kembali ketika saya melakukan langkah-langkah ini.
sumber
Anda dapat melakukannya dengan cara ini untuk memperbaiki masalah:
Unduh berkas:
libnl-genl-3-200_3.2.21-1_XXX.deb
OS 32bit: XXX = i386 || OS 64bit: XXX = amd64
Tautan: http://archive.ubuntu.com/ubuntu/pool/main/libn/libnl3/
Untuk memasukkannya ke dalam satu folder dan instal dengan perintah:
Kemudian Reboot. Selesai: 3
sumber
Saya tidak akan merekomendasikan menurunkan versi paket atau menginstal yang baru dengan tangan - ini pasti akan menyebabkan masalah versi nanti. Perbaikan terbaik untuk masalah ini adalah dengan meng-upgrade
network-manager
paket.Hal pertama yang harus dilakukan adalah terhubung secara manual ke internet; sementara
network-manager
sudah mati ini tidak berarti Anda tidak dapat terhubung.1 . Buka terminal dan edit
interfaces
file:sudo pico /etc/network/interfaces
Di sana tambahkan baris berikut, mereka menunjukkan
eth0
antarmuka seharusnya tidak lagi dikelola:2 . Dengan ini koneksi dapat dimulai secara manual:
sudo ifup eth0
Perhatikan bahwa tidak akan ada pemberitahuan di panel - ini adalah koneksi manual. Cobalah
ping
atau aktifkan peramban internet Anda.3 . Sekarang perbarui
apt
meta-data:sudo apt-get update
Dan tingkatkan
network-manager
paket:sudo apt-get upgrade network-manager
4 . Pastikan Anda sekarang
0.9.8.8-0ubuntu7.3
menginstal versi :apt-cache show network-manager
5 . Sekarang edit lagi
interfaces
file dan hapus atau komentari baris yang ditambahkan pada langkah 1 .:sudo pico /etc/network/interfaces
6 . Terakhir reboot sistem.
sumber